NDS in WA makes a submission to the reform of the WA Disability Legislation

A person using a wheelchair is looking over their shoulder while entering an accessible vehicle

Western Australia’s thirty-year-old disability legislation is to be reformed to promote inclusion, safety and ensure rights. With the adoption of the United Nations Convention on the Rights of Persons with Disabilities (UNCRPD) and the introduction of the NDIS, the disability sector has changed enormously. The WA legislation no longer reflects community attitudes nor how services are delivered. In March, the government announced a review and asked for submissions.  

NDS in WA made its submission based on insights from local disability service providers. We wanted to ensure the complexity of the disability sector is considered, while also ensuring the legislation protects and promotes the rights of people with disabilities.
